Hook Fish And Chicken Indianapolis IN
Add Website
Close
Hook Fish And Chicken
Be first to review 3833 N Keystone Ave,Indianapolis IN 46205 Phone Number: (317) 546-5546
Hook Fish And Chicken Store Hours
Hours may fluctuate
Hours may fluctuate